Few authors are better placed to provide us with a fascinating glimpse of the legends and stories associated with Britain’s countryside. Trevor Beer’s lifetime passion for wildlife and all matters relating to country lore and legend has provided him with a wealth of information which he includes in this book.
Here, Trevor draws on his vast knowledge of all things concerning wildlife and folklore, from ancient Celtic beliefs in the power possessed of our British trees and plants, old recipes and curatives, through to how the behaviour of animals and birds can be used to forecast extreme weather and natural catastrophes. This book, illustrated with the author’s own drawings, provides a source of reference and delight for all those who love wildlife and country matters.
Trevor Beer, author and naturalist, is known to thousands as a result of his regular Nature Watch column in the
Western Morning News. From his home in Barnstaple Trevor has devoted much of his life exploring the natural history of North Devon, working tirelessly for the conservation and protection of the flora and fauna of the region he has come to know so well. In2002 he received the MBE for his contribution to wildlife conservation.
